Global and Southeast Asian Market Landscape

Before diving into technical specifications, let's establish the market context. The reptile heating equipment industry doesn't exist in isolation—it's part of the broader pet supplies ecosystem, which is experiencing unprecedented growth in Southeast Asia.

Global Reptile Heating Market Dynamics:

The reptile heating and lighting supplies market encompasses various product types including heating pads, ceramic heat emitters (CHE), deep heat projectors (DHP), halogen bulbs, and radiant heat panels. Heating pads have traditionally dominated the market due to their affordability and ease of use, though experienced reptile keepers increasingly prefer overhead heating solutions that better mimic natural conditions.

Southeast Asia: A Rising Pet Market Powerhouse:

For regional exporters, the Southeast Asian market context is particularly relevant. The region's pet industry has emerged as one of the fastest-growing globally:

  • Total Southeast Asia pet market: Exceeded $20 billion in 2025, growing at approximately 15% year-over-year
  • Indonesia: Pet market valued at $2.8 billion in 2025, projected to reach $6.8 billion by 2035 (9.5% CAGR)
  • Thailand: Largest market in the region with 43.6% share, pet industry reached 75 billion Thai baht in 2024 (12.4% YoY growth)
  • Malaysia: Pet market grew from $430 million to $450 million in recent years
  • Singapore: Pet supplies market valued at $1.02 billion

The exotic pet segment—which includes reptiles, amphibians, and birds—is growing from $1.75 billion in 2025 to $3.21 billion by 2033 at 8.1% CAGR, creating sustained demand for specialized heating equipment.

Regional Market Breakdown: Thailand dominates Southeast Asia's pet market with 43.6% share. Pet ownership rates in Thailand, Indonesia, Vietnam, and Philippines are growing at nearly 10% annually. In Indonesia specifically, aquarium fish represent 31% of pet ownership—directly relevant for terrarium and aquatic heating equipment exporters.

Understanding the 300W Low Heat Terrarium Heater Configuration

Let's break down what this configuration actually means in practical terms:

Power Rating (300W):

The 300-watt power rating indicates the heater's maximum energy consumption and heat output capacity. In the reptile heating market, common wattage options include:

  • Low power: 25W-75W (suitable for small enclosures up to 20 gallons, or as supplemental heating)
  • Medium power: 100W-150W (standard for mid-size enclosures 40-75 gallons)
  • High power: 200W-300W+ (large enclosures 100+ gallons, or cold ambient environments)

A 300W heater is positioned at the higher end of the spectrum, designed for larger terrariums or situations where ambient room temperatures are significantly below the required basking/ambient temperatures.

Low Heat Feature:

The "low heat" designation typically refers to one of several design approaches:

  1. Surface temperature control: The heater's external surface remains at a lower temperature even when operating at full power, reducing burn risk
  2. Infrared spectrum optimization: Emits heat in wavelengths that warm objects/animals directly without excessively heating the air
  3. Thermostat integration: Built-in or compatible with precision thermostats that prevent overheating
  4. Gradual heat distribution: Spreads heat over a larger area rather than creating concentrated hot spots

Terrarium Application:

Terrarium heaters serve different purposes depending on the reptile species:

  • Desert species (bearded dragons, uromastyx): Require high basking temperatures (100-110°F / 38-43°C) with significant temperature gradients
  • Tropical species (ball pythons, crested geckos): Need consistent ambient temperatures (75-85°F / 24-29°C) with moderate humidity
  • Temperate species (corn snakes, king snakes): Require moderate temperatures with seasonal variation capability

The 300W low heat configuration is particularly relevant for larger enclosures housing tropical or temperate species where maintaining stable ambient temperatures without creating dangerous hot spots is critical.

Common Terrarium Heater Wattage Guidelines by Enclosure Size

Enclosure SizeRecommended Wattage RangeTypical ApplicationsBest For Species
10-20 gallons (small)25W-50WHeating pads, small DHPLeopard geckos, small snakes
40-75 gallons (medium)75W-150WDHP, halogen bulbs, heat panelsBall pythons, bearded dragons
100-125 gallons (large)150W-250WLarge DHP, radiant panelsLarge monitors, multiple animals
150+ gallons (extra large)250W-300W+High-wattage DHP, multiple heat sourcesLarge enclosures, cold climates
Note: These are general guidelines. Actual requirements depend on ambient room temperature, enclosure material (glass vs. wood vs. PVC), insulation quality, and species-specific needs. Always use a thermostat regardless of wattage.

Critical Pain Points Identified:

From our analysis of Reddit discussions and Amazon reviews, several consistent themes emerge:

  1. Thermostat accuracy is non-negotiable: Buyers expect precise temperature control and will verify with independent thermometers
  2. Overhead heating preferred: Experienced keepers increasingly favor DHP and radiant panels over traditional heat mats
  3. Safety concerns dominate: Burn risks from heat rocks and inadequate thermostats are frequently mentioned
  4. Species-specific needs matter: What works for a bearded dragon won't work for a crested gecko
  5. Cold ambient environments challenge lower-wattage heaters: Multiple users report underperformance in rooms below 65°F (18°C)

Neutral Configuration Comparison: Pros, Cons, and Use Cases

The 300W low heat terrarium heater is one option among many—not a universal solution. This section provides an objective comparison to help you understand where this configuration fits and when alternatives may be more appropriate.

Important: Different buyer segments have different needs. A small-scale reptile breeder in Thailand has different requirements than a large pet store chain in the United States. Understanding these differences is key to positioning your products effectively on Alibaba.com.

Terrarium Heating Configuration Comparison Matrix

ConfigurationCost Range (USD)Best ForLimitationsMarket DemandSafety Considerations
300W Low Heat Panel$50-90Large enclosures 100+ gal, cold climatesHigher energy consumption, overkill for small tanksMedium (niche)Lower surface temp reduces burn risk
75-150W DHP$25-45Most common setups 40-75 galMay struggle in very cold roomsHigh (growing preference)Requires ceramic socket, proper fixture
50W Heat Mat$7-20Small enclosures, supplemental heatingDoesn't raise ambient temp, outdated technologyHigh (but declining)Must use thermostat, burn risk if misused
100W Halogen Bulb$10-25Basking spots, diurnal speciesEmits visible light, may disturb nocturnal speciesHigh (traditional choice)Generally safe with proper fixture
Ceramic Heat Emitter$15-3524/7 heat without lightVery drying, no IR-A/B spectrumMedium (experienced keepers avoid)High surface temp, burn risk
Radiant Heat Panel$60-120Large wooden/PVC enclosuresExpensive, requires professional installationMedium (premium segment)Excellent when properly installed
Cost ranges based on Amazon and Alibaba.com supplier pricing. Market demand ratings reflect Reddit community preferences and Amazon sales volume indicators. Safety considerations assume proper thermostat use.

When 300W Low Heat Configuration Makes Sense:

  • Large enclosure manufacturers: Companies producing 100+ gallon terrariums need appropriately sized heating solutions
  • Cold climate exporters: Buyers in Northern Europe, Canada, or northern US states face greater heating challenges
  • Commercial facilities: Zoos, breeding facilities, and pet stores with multiple large enclosures
  • Premium product lines: Positioning as a high-end, safety-focused option for discerning customers

When Alternative Configurations Are Better:

  • Standard home setups: Most hobbyists use 40-75 gallon enclosures where 75-150W is sufficient
  • Tropical species keepers: Species requiring moderate temperatures don't need 300W capacity
  • Price-sensitive markets: Emerging market buyers may prioritize affordability over premium features
  • Small-scale breeders: Individual breeders typically need multiple smaller heaters rather than one large unit

Market Reality Check: While the 300W low heat configuration serves important niche applications, Amazon bestseller data and Reddit community discussions indicate that 75-150W deep heat projectors and heating pads in the $7-40 range represent the volume market. The 300W segment is smaller but potentially more profitable per unit, with less price competition.

Safety Certifications: UL, ETL, and CSA Requirements

For Southeast Asian exporters targeting North American and European markets, safety certifications are not optional—they're mandatory market access requirements.

Understanding NRTL Certifications:

In the United States, electrical products must be certified by a Nationally Recognized Testing Laboratory (NRTL). The two most common certifications for reptile heating equipment are:

  • UL (Underwriters Laboratories): The original and most recognized safety certification body
  • ETL (Intertek): Equivalent to UL in terms of OSHA acceptance, often faster and more cost-effective to obtain
  • CSA (Canadian Standards Association): Required for Canadian market access; cETLus mark indicates compliance with both US and Canadian standards

All three are NRTL-certified and accepted by OSHA. The choice between UL and ETL often comes down to cost, timeline, and buyer expectations rather than safety differences.

Industry Gold Standard:

Leading reptile heating manufacturers prominently display their certifications. Wilbanks Advanced Radiant Heat Panels, considered a premium brand in the reptile community, emphasizes their ETL Listed certification as a key differentiator. Similarly, Aura Heaters advertises cETLus, UL, and CSA certifications, noting compliance with UL 2021 (US) and CSA C22.2 (Canada) standards.

For Southeast Asian exporters, obtaining ETL certification is often the most practical path to North American market access. The certification process typically costs less and completes faster than UL, while providing equivalent market acceptance.

Certification Reality: ETL and UL certifications are both NRTL marks accepted by OSHA. ETL (Electrical Testing Laboratories by Intertek) is often preferred by manufacturers for faster turnaround and lower costs, while maintaining equivalent safety standards. For reptile heating equipment, ETL certification is considered the industry gold standard for North American market access.
